Chris Calabro summarizing the 2011-03-01 tango lesson.
The lesson focused on a sequence that involved a back sacada and a colgada and ended either in a full body wrap or a gancho.
- 0:20 - entrance - the man leads the lady into a side step to his left, either from a salida or from her forward step (in a molinete).
- 0:50 - back sacada - the man executes a back sacada with his left foot to her left foot, adjusting his right arm (embracing the lady deeper). As soon as the back sacada is executed, the man steps around her with his right foot, straddling her leg.
- 1:28 - right after the mini-colgada, the man leads her down a little, so that she collects her left leg. The lead is also slightly around (clockwise), so that her left leg slightly wraps her right leg.
- 2:10 - full body wrap ending - the man leads the lady's left leg to come back, leading her into a full body wrap. As her leg comes up, the man moves up to meet it, and right after the full body wrap the man and the woman walk out.
- 2:40 - the gancho - an alternative finish to this sequence involves the man going around the lady clockwise (with his left) as he's leading her free leg to come back. This prompts her to gancho his right leg.
